    Steps for Deploying RemoteIoT VPC Network

    Deploying RemoteIoT VPC Network involves several key steps:

    1. Assess Your Requirements: Determine the specific needs of your IoT deployment, including the number of devices, required protocols, and security considerations.
    2. Design the Network Architecture: Plan the layout of your VPC, including subnets, gateways, and security groups.
    3. Configure Resources: Set up the necessary compute instances, storage, and networking resources within the VPC.
    4. Test and Optimize: Conduct thorough testing to ensure the network operates as expected, and make adjustments as needed to optimize performance.

    Following these steps will help you successfully deploy RemoteIoT VPC Network and unlock the full potential of your IoT deployments.
